Solution Architect

Ulteig,
$126,400 - $164,300Hybrid

About The Position

Ulteig is seeking a talented Solution Architect passionate about solving complex, high-impact technical challenges by designing and architecting scalable, maintainable, high-performance solutions. This role will join the Digital Transformation group and partner closely with software engineering, product, program, and domain engineering teams to define, evolve, and improve software applications and solutions across the enterprise. This individual will serve as a critical bridge between software engineers and engineering domain teams—articulating technical needs, aligning architecture decisions, and accelerating the delivery of high-quality solutions. The role will also shape the structure, design, and lifecycle of applications, ensuring alignment with enterprise standards while enabling agile, efficient delivery. By combining architecture strategies with hands-on development and collaboration, this role drives consistency, quality, and performance across the application and solution landscape while helping teams move faster and deliver greater client value. This role reports to the Director of Digital Software Engineering and resides within the Digital Transformation group.

Requirements

  • 8+ years of experience within a Software Development capacity
  • Experience with modern DevOps practices, CI/CD pipelines, and automated testing
  • Deep analytical skills
  • Demonstrated experience within C#, .NET, JavaScript/Typescript, xUnit, Python, or equivalent.
  • Strong cross-discipline and cross-group collaboration skills
  • Ability to operate with a growth mindset within a highly engaged team.
  • Strong problem-solving, debugging, and troubleshooting skills.
  • Experience with application architecture patterns (e.g., layered architecture, microservices, event-driven systems)
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Previous architectural experience within a Software Delivery context
  • Demonstrates openness to innovation by embracing and applying evolving technology and AI tools to enhance workflows, solve problems, and drive continuous improvement.
  • Must have authorization to work permanently in the U.S.

Responsibilities

  • Contribute to the overall vision for a solution.
  • Define and own the architecture for enterprise and product applications across the portfolio
  • Ensure design patterns, standards, and best practices (e.g., layering, modularity, API design, resiliency) are in place and followed
  • Collaborate to align application design with broader solution and enterprise architecture
  • Guide development teams in implementing scalable and maintainable application architectures
  • Ensure applications are designed for performance, reliability, security, and extensibility
  • Conduct architectural reviews and provide governance over application design decisions
  • Contribute to a highly collaborative team atmosphere
  • Provide thought leadership to the delivery team
  • Contribute hands-on to application development when needed
  • Contribute to improving the software development lifecycle (SDLC), including CI/CD, testing strategies, and observability
